Pomocník pre Vzorce a funkcie
- Vitajte
- Úvod do vzorcov a funkcií
-
- ACCRINT
- ACCRINTM
- BONDDURATION
- BONDMDURATION
- COUPDAYBS
- COUPDAYS
- COUPDAYSNC
- COUPNUM
- CUMIPMT
- CUMPRINC
- CURRENCY
- CURRENCYCODE
- CURRENCYCONVERT
- CURRENCYH
- DB
- DDB
- DISC
- EFFECT
- FV
- INTRATE
- IPMT
- IRR
- ISPMT
- MIRR
- NOMINAL
- NPER
- NPV
- PMT
- PPMT
- PRICE
- PRICEDISC
- PRICEMAT
- PV
- RATE
- RECEIVED
- SLN
- STOCK
- STOCKH
- SYD
- VDB
- XIRR
- XNPV
- YIELD
- YIELDDISC
- YIELDMAT
-
- AVEDEV
- AVERAGE
- AVERAGEA
- AVERAGEIF
- AVERAGEIFS
- BETADIST
- BETAINV
- BINOMDIST
- CHIDIST
- CHIINV
- CHITEST
- CONFIDENCE
- CORREL
- COUNT
- COUNTA
- COUNTBLANK
- COUNTIF
- COUNTIFS
- COVAR
- CRITBINOM
- DEVSQ
- EXPONDIST
- FDIST
- FINV
- FORECAST
- FREQUENCY
- GAMMADIST
- GAMMAINV
- GAMMALN
- GEOMEAN
- HARMEAN
- INTERCEPT
- LARGE
- LINEST
- LOGINV
- LOGNORMDIST
- MAX
- MAXA
- MAXIFS
- MEDIAN
- MIN
- MINA
- MINIFS
- MODE
- NEGBINOMDIST
- NORMDIST
- NORMINV
- NORMSDIST
- NORMSINV
- PERCENTILE
- PERCENTRANK
- PERMUT
- POISSON
- PROB
- QUARTILE
- RANK
- SLOPE
- SMALL
- STANDARDIZE
- STDEV
- STDEVA
- STDEVP
- STDEVPA
- TDIST
- TINV
- TTEST
- VAR
- VARA
- VARP
- VARPA
- WEIBULL
- ZTEST
TRANSPOSE
Funkcia TRANSPOSE vráti zvislú množinu buniek ako vodorovné pole buniek alebo naopak.
TRANSPOSE(pole rozsahu)
pole rozsahu: Množina obsahujúca hodnoty, ktoré sa majú transponovať. pole rozsahu môže obsahovať akúkoľvek hodnotu.
Poznámky
Funkcia TRANSPOSE vráti pole obsahujúce transponované hodnoty. Toto pole bude obsahovať počet riadkov rovnajúci sa počtu stĺpcov v pôvodnej množine a počet stĺpcov rovnajúci sa počtu riadkov v pôvodnej množine. Hodnoty v tomto poli môžu byť stanovené pomocou funkcie INDEX.
Príklady |
---|
Daná je nasledujúca tabuľka: |
A | B | C | D | E | |
---|---|---|---|---|---|
1 | 5 | 15 | 10 | 9 | 7 |
2 | 11 | 96 | 29 | 11 | 23 |
3 | 37 | 56 | 23 | 1 | 12 |
Formát funkcie INDEX je =INDEX(rozsah, index riadka, index stĺpca, index oblasti) =INDEX(TRANSPOSE($A$1:$E$3); 1; 1) vráti hodnotu 5, hodnotu v riadku 1, stĺpci 1 transponovaného poľa (predtým riadok 1, stĺpec A pôvodnej množiny). =INDEX(TRANSPOSE($A$1:$E$3); 1; 2) vráti hodnotu 11, hodnotu v riadku 1, stĺpci 2 transponovaného poľa (predtým riadok 2, stĺpec A pôvodnej množiny). =INDEX(TRANSPOSE($A$1:$E$3); 1; 3) vráti hodnotu 37, hodnotu v riadku 1, stĺpci 3 transponovaného poľa (predtým riadok 3, stĺpec A pôvodnej množiny). =INDEX(TRANSPOSE($A$1:$E$3); 2; 1) vráti hodnotu 15, hodnotu v riadku 2, stĺpci 1 transponovaného poľa (predtým riadok 1, stĺpec B pôvodnej množiny). =INDEX(TRANSPOSE($A$1:$E$3); 3; 2) vráti hodnotu 29, hodnotu v riadku 3, stĺpci 2 transponovaného poľa (predtým riadok 2, stĺpec C pôvodnej množiny). =INDEX(TRANSPOSE($A$1:$E$3); 4; 3) vráti hodnotu 1, hodnotu v riadku 4, stĺpci 3 transponovaného poľa (predtým riadok 3, stĺpec D pôvodnej množiny). |
Na porovnanie, takto zobrazí transponovaná tabuľka uložená v pamäti: |
1 | 2 | 3 | |
---|---|---|---|
1 | 5 | 11 | 37 |
2 | 15 | 96 | 56 |
3 | 10 | 29 | 23 |
4 | 9 | 11 | 1 |
5 | 7 | 23 | 12 |